BUREAU OF MOTOR VEHICLES<br />
A Driver’s License or learners permit may not be <strong>is</strong>sued to an individual who falls under these<br />
conditions:<br />
1. Is a habitual truant under IC 20-33-2-11<br />
2. Is under at least a second suspension from school for the school year under IC 20-33-8-14 or<br />
IC 20-33-8-15<br />
3. Is under an expulsion from school<br />
4. Is considered a dropout under IC 20-33-2-28.5<br />
5. Withdraws from school for a reason other than financial hardship<br />
If the student fails to attend the exit interview or does not meet requirements to withdraw under IC<br />
20-33-2-28.5, it will result in revocation or denial of student’s driver’s license or permit; and their<br />
employment certificate.<br />
The Bureau of Motor Vehicles <strong>is</strong> required to invalidate a student’s license or beginner’s permit for<br />
the reasons l<strong>is</strong>ted above when the appropriate information <strong>is</strong> filed with the Bureau of Motor Vehicles<br />
by the building principal. A student whose license or permit has been invalidated for any of<br />
the reasons l<strong>is</strong>ted above will be eligible for a license or permit or have a license or permit revalidated<br />
upon the earliest of one of the following events:<br />
a. The student’s eighteenth birthday<br />
b. One hundred twenty days after the person <strong>is</strong> suspended<br />
c. The suspension or expulsion <strong>is</strong> reversed after the person has had a hearing under IC 20-33-8<br />
The building principal <strong>is</strong> responsible for completing all written requests for withholding or declaring<br />
invalid beginner’s permit or operator license. An appropriate written statement verifying the student’s<br />
eligibility to apply for a driver’s license or permit will be provided to the student by the building<br />
principal when the requirements l<strong>is</strong>ted above have been met. IC 20-33-8-33<br />
DISCIPLINARY GUIDELINES<br />
Violations of the above rules may result in corrective d<strong>is</strong>ciplinary action. D<strong>is</strong>cipline <strong>is</strong> to teach and<br />
maintain the educational function of the school. D<strong>is</strong>cipline <strong>is</strong> given to help students become responsible<br />
citizens and ensure order and safety in our schools.<br />
Any one or a combination of the following actions may be used not necessarily in the order<br />
in which they are l<strong>is</strong>ted: written warning, counseling, parent conference, detention, restriction of<br />
extra-curricular activities, suspension of privileges, suspension from class, suspension from school,<br />
suspension from the bus, community service, expulsion from school, referral to juvenile court,<br />
substance abuse programs or any other reasonable d<strong>is</strong>ciplinary action which <strong>is</strong> left to the d<strong>is</strong>cretion<br />
of the admin<strong>is</strong>tration of the <strong>South</strong> <strong>Gibson</strong> <strong>School</strong> Corporation.<br />
DETENTION<br />
Any teacher or admin<strong>is</strong>trator may place any student on detention for improper conduct or for violating<br />
any school policy. All detentions will be reported to the office and become part of the student’s<br />
d<strong>is</strong>cipline record the current year. Students will be required to serve a minimum of 30 minutes<br />
each time they report for detention. A student will serve h<strong>is</strong>/her detention on the agreed upon<br />
date. Failing to serve detention by the first due date will result in the detention being doubled.
